Growing Demand Fuels Dispensary Expansion
The cannabis industry has experienced explosive growth in recent years. According to recent data, the North American cannabis market is projected to exceed $40 billion in sales by 2025. With more states moving to legalize cannabis for both medicinal and recreational use, demand from adult consumers continues to rise.
This growth is mirrored in the number of new dispensaries opening their doors. Communities that once had to rely on distant or limited access now have marijuana retailers available just a few miles or blocks away. Statistics show that more than 75% of Americans live within a short drive of a licensed dispensary, meaning getting what you need is more accessible than ever.

4. Regulatory Confidence and Product Safety
Buying from a licensed dispensary offers assurance that all products meet local safety and regulatory standards. Stringent quality controls eliminate the risks of contaminants or inaccurate labeling, so you know exactly what you’re purchasing and consuming.
States with strict tracking and testing laws have seen lower incidents of adverse reactions among users. The ability to restock safely and confidently is a core benefit of shopping locally, as opposed to dealing with unregulated sources.
